Expertise I am primarily interested in combining genomic and ecological approaches to examine evolutionary processes. I am currently working on a couple of major pest moths, and am interested in using genomic results to inform pest management strategies.
Expertise Keywords
Population genomics, Invasomics, Rapid evolution
